FAQS on environment oxygen meter

Q: What is an environmental oxygen meter used for?

A: An environmental oxygen meter measures gaseous oxygen levels in air or enclosed environments, crucial for monitoring air quality in labs, industrial settings, or greenhouses.

Q: How does a dissolved oxygen (DO) meter work in water?

A: A DO meter uses an electrochemical sensor or optical technology to measure oxygen dissolved in water, helping assess aquatic health for fisheries, wastewater treatment, or research.

Q: Can environmental oxygen meters measure dissolved oxygen in water?

A: No, environmental oxygen meters detect gaseous oxygen, while dissolved oxygen meters use specialized probes designed for liquid environments to ensure accuracy.

Q: How often should I calibrate a dissolved oxygen meter?

A: Calibrate a DO meter before each use or daily during continuous monitoring, following manufacturer guidelines. Regular maintenance ensures reliable readings in varying water conditions.

Q: What factors affect dissolved oxygen readings in water?

A: Temperature, salinity, atmospheric pressure, and water flow impact DO levels. High-quality DO meters often include automatic temperature compensation for accurate results.
